Dairy Plants, Milk Products Undergo Inspection

QATAR - The Ministry of Public Health has carried out numerous intensive inspection campaigns on dairy factories and milk products to check compliance with quality and production standards.

According to The Peninsula, the Inspection campaigns are also meant to ensure the safety of products as well as the extent to which they meet health requirements at all stages of manufacturing.

Inspectors from the department of food safety and environmental health of the Ministry of Public Health conducted intensive visits to all dairy plants and inspected all stages of production and manufacturing.

The inspectors also made visits to storage depots, transport and sales outlets, as well as inspecting factories’ dairy vehicles to ascertain their appropriateness of health specifications and requirements and standards.

They were introduced to food control systems in the dairy factories. The system defines, evaluates and monitors risks related to the safety of milk and milk products, in addition to ensuring that the manufacturing process conforms to the different quality control systems, including HACCP and ISO.

The campaigns also reviewed documents on regulatory system which includes potential risk points during production and sets the safety standards and control for these points.

The Ministry of Public Health is keen to activate the partnership between inspection bodies and consumers to ensure the safety of food products.
